Do not place your ink tanks in extreme heat or high humidity.
You should never leave your ink tanks in extreme heat or high humidity. This can damage the print head and cause the ink to dry out. Also, avoid storing your ink tanks in a hot car or humid environment, as this can also cause damage to the print head.
Furthermore, never store your Canon CLI-8 ink tanks in direct sunlight and make sure that you keep it properly sealed when not in use.

To prevent print head clogging, use your printer at least once every two weeks or perform regular maintenance cycles using the printer software.
To prevent print head clogging, use your printer at least once every two weeks or perform regular maintenance cycles using the printer software.
The print head is a crucial part of the inkjet printer. The color cartridges contain three colors (cyan, yellow and magenta) that are combined to produce black. These colors are delivered by tiny nozzles in the print head. If these nozzles become clogged or cease to function effectively, they can cause lines on your printed pages and poor quality prints.
